The battle to save a 30yr old Tun tree from being axed lasted for 4 days. The campaign had its ups and downs. We managed to ward off the Contractor for 3 days, a promise by the District Magistrate of Dehradun that no harm will come to the tree, made us withdraw on 15th April. Alas, the contractor took advantage of our "standing down" and felled the tree, contravening DM's orders, at 7.00am.

Our members wore black arm bands and cornered the DM on 17th April 10. Besides giving the Executive Engineer of PWD a mouthful, he promised us that such an event will not be repeated. Too late for the tree though.
